Ganymede, Jupiter's largest moon, is unique with its vast water ocean and magnetic field. Despite its potential for life, the thin oxygen atmosphere and deep ocean pressure make it unlikely. Ganymede's magnetic field, discovered in 1996, is a mystery as it shouldn't exist given its size and composition. Tidal heating from its eccentric orbit and gravitational interactions with other moons may keep its core liquid, explaining the magnetic field. Future missions like the Juice spacecraft aim to uncover more about Ganymede's mysteries.
